Silpara
Silpara is a village located in Huzur tehsil of Rewa district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from district headquarter Huzur. Huzur is the sub-district headquarter of Silpara village. As per 2009 stats, Silpara village is also a gram panchayat.

About Silpara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Silpara is 467227. The village spans a total geographical area of 510.74 hectares. Rewa is nearest town to Silpara village for all major economic activities.

Population of Silpara
According to the 2011 Census, Silpara has a total population of about 3,621, with approximately 1,934 males and 1,687 females. The sex ratio is around 872 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 513 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 555 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 376. The overall literacy rate is approximately 62.00%, with male literacy at about 72.60% and female literacy near 49.85%. There are around 704 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 3,621 | 1,934 | 1,687 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 513 | 264 | 249 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 555 | 301 | 254 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 376 | 193 | 183 |
Literate Population | 2,245 | 1,404 | 841 |
Illiterate Population | 1,376 | 530 | 846 |
Connectivity of Silpara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Silpara. As per the 2011 stats, Silpara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within village |
